Three sources for pressurization are a plenty for the two packs installed.
In addition, for the times when all turbocompressors fail enroute (an unlikely occurance), 9th stage bleed air is available on most models, expect the freon air conditioning equipped aircraft.
Have personally (when maximum range was required), switched OFF all turbocompressors and used engine bleeds for pressurization (3% improved specific fuel consumptioin). This is OK for freighters, but results in rather low cabin ventilation rate with pax aircraft.

IIRC, the 707 used by the USAF to transport the president, had 4 turbocompressors installed.
